The Postgraduate Certificate in Coastal and Marine Engineering is increasingly significant in today’s market, driven by the growing demand for sustainable coastal management and marine infrastructure. In the UK, coastal and marine engineering plays a critical role in addressing climate change, with over 17 million people living in coastal communities and £200 billion worth of assets at risk from flooding and erosion. This certificate equips professionals with advanced skills in coastal protection, offshore renewable energy, and marine resource management, aligning with the UK’s commitment to achieving net-zero emissions by 2050.
The UK government has pledged £5.2 billion towards flood and coastal defense projects over the next six years, creating a surge in demand for skilled engineers. Additionally, the offshore wind sector, a key focus of marine engineering, is expected to support 27,000 jobs by 2030. These trends highlight the relevance of specialized training in coastal and marine engineering for professionals seeking to advance their careers in this dynamic field.

Career opportunities
Below is a partial list of career roles where you can leverage a Postgraduate Certificate in Coastal and Marine Engineering to advance your professional endeavors.
Coastal Engineer: Specializes in designing and managing coastal protection systems, flood defenses, and erosion control projects.
Marine Structural Engineer: Focuses on the design and analysis of offshore platforms, marine vessels, and underwater structures.
Offshore Renewable Energy Specialist: Works on the development and implementation of renewable energy projects like wind farms and tidal energy systems.
Environmental Coastal Consultant: Provides expertise on sustainable coastal development, environmental impact assessments, and habitat restoration.
Port and Harbor Engineer: Designs and maintains port infrastructure, ensuring efficient and safe maritime operations.
